Climate dynamics in Burkina Faso from 1991 to 2021

About The Book

This study focuses on climate variability in Mouhoun province over the period 1991-2021. It is based on documentary analysis of ANAM-BF data. Data analysis was based on climatological data on rainfall humidity and ETP. These data were processed using Instat+ software. The results showed a reduction in season length estimated at over 25 days between 1991 and 2021 with a minimum duration of 92 days in 2007 and a maximum duration of 188 days in 1994. The average start date of the winter season was May 28. The upward trend in the season start date from May 12 in 1991 to June 21 in 2021 indicates a late start to the season. The increase in SPI adequately reflects an upturn in rainfall. As for the water balance diagnosis it revealed that the start and end of wet seasons varied in time and space with fluctuations in the rhythm intensity and duration of wet periods. This reveals a limiting factor for agricultural production.
